Support device
Abstract
The invention relates to the field of firearms and in particular but not exclusively to supporting firearms, such as rifles. A support device for supporting a firearm above a surface, the support comprising a support body for connection to the firearm and including, or for connection to, at least one support leg, the support body comprising a curved element which engages a correspondingly-shaped fixture mounted on, or integral with the firearm, the inter-engagement of the curved element and fixture permitting panning of the connected firearm, and a detent means which retains the curved element and the correspondingly-shaped fixture in engagement.

A support device for supporting a firearm above a surface, the support device comprising a support body for connection to the firearm and including, or for connection to, at least one support leg, the support body comprising a curved element which engages a correspondingly-shaped fixture mounted on, or integral with, the firearm, the inter-engagement of the curved element and fixture permitting panning of a connected firearm, the support device further comprising a detent means which can retain the curved element and the correspondingly-shaped fixture in engagement, in which the detent is operable by a user, to allow disengagement between the curved element and the fixture.
2 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 1 , wherein the detent means can be released by a user by operation of a user-operated control.
3 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 1 , wherein the detent means includes at least one ball.
4 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 1 , wherein the detent means includes a lug that can be retracted by a user by operation of a user-facing control.
5 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 1 , wherein the detent means includes a track.
6 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 1 , wherein the curved element is at least partly cylindrical.
7 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 6 , wherein the curved element is cylindrical.
8 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 6 , wherein the fixture has a partly cylindrical surface corresponding to the cylindrical shape of the curved element.
9 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 1 , wherein the curved element is at least partly spherical.
10 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 9 , wherein the fixture has an at least partly spherical surface, to permit up or down movement of a connected firearm.
11 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 1 , wherein at least one of the support body and fixture include a magnet which attracts the other of the support body and fixture.
12 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 11 , wherein attraction between the magnet and the other of the support body and fixture encourages inter-engagement between the support device and the fixture.
13 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 12 , wherein attraction between the magnet and the other of the support body and fixture maintains inter-engagement between the support and the fixture.
14 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 1 , wherein a user can overcome the detent means to separate the support device from a connected firearm.
15 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 1 , wherein the support device is configured to permit panning of a supported firearm, by 30 degrees of rotation or more.
16 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 1 , wherein the support device is configured to permit panning of a supported firearm by 60 degrees of rotation.
17 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 1 , wherein the support device is configured to permit panning of the supported firearm by 120 degrees or more.
18 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 1 , further comprising at least one support leg.
19 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 1 , further comprising two or three support legs.
20 . A support device for a firearm according to claim 2 , wherein the user operated control is located on a user facing surface of the support body, or a side of the support body.
21 . A combination comprising: a support device according to claim 1 , a fixture, and a firearm.
